Output 30b04f65e60bc87eb1881dc79b2d2e7300a29f1eb0e26558486698e35ee63bfa:16

value
2443520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 538b73b6c09dbbc47e656991a312e9d9ea04c7da OP_EQUAL
address
39Jm4m6JNSKuvU7D9u5CuZdoCTp6oiLpsP
transaction
30b04f65e60bc87eb1881dc79b2d2e7300a29f1eb0e26558486698e35ee63bfa
confirmations
365177
spent
true